Алгоритм какого типа изображен на блок-схеме?



Варианты ответов:

1. Линейный

2. Циклический

3. Разветвляющийся

4. Комбинация разветвляющегося и циклического

 

Алгоритм какого типа изображен на блок-схеме?

Варианты ответов:

1. Линейный

2. Циклический

3. Разветвляющийся

4. Комбинация разветвляющегося и циклического

 

28. : После исполнения фрагмента программы, изображенного на блок-схеме, чему будет равно значение X, при A = 5, B = 4?

 

Варианты ответов:

1. 20

2. 9

3. 5

4. 4

 

29. Цикл с предусловием выполняется так:

 

Варианты ответов:

1. Выполняется тело цикла, изменяется параметр цикла, проверяется условие продолжения выполнения цикла

2. Изменяется параметр цикла, проверяется условие продолжения выполнения цикла, выполняется тело цикла

3. Проверяется условие продолжения выполнения цикла, выполняется тело цикла

4. Тело цикла выполняется N раз (N — натуральное)

 

30. Цикл с постусловием выполняется так:

 

Варианты ответов:

1. Выполняется тело цикла, проверяется условие продолжения выполнения цикла

2. Изменяется параметр цикла, проверяется условие продолжения выполнения цикла, выполняется тело цикла

3. Проверяется условие продолжения выполнения цикла, выполняется тело цикла

4. Тело цикла выполняется N раз (N — натуральное)

 

Чем в текстовом файле заканчивается каждая строка?

 

Варианты ответов:

1. Числами 10

2. Символами с кодами 10 и 13

3. Символом с кодом 13

4. Числом 0

 

32. Процедуры ReadLn и WriteLn можно использовать при работе с:

 

Варианты ответов:

1. Типизированными файлами

2. Нетипизированными файлами

3. Текстовыми файлами

4. Любыми файлами

 

33. Идентификатор в Turbo Pascal не может начинаться с:

 

Варианты ответов:

1. Латинской буквы

2. Знака подчёркивания

3. Цифры

4. Заглавной латинской буквы

 

34. Сколько раз будет выполняться цикл:

P := 4;Repeat   P := P * 0.1Until P < 0.0001;

 

Варианты ответов:

1. Ни разу

2. 1 раз

3. 4 раза

4. 5 раз

 

Кодируется шестнадцатибитовое целое со знаком (тип Integer). 1111111111110000 — какое это число?

 

Варианты ответов:

1. –15

2. 15

3. 16

4. -3000

 

Что является свойством алгоритма?

Варианты ответов:

1. Результативность

2. Цикличность

3. Возможность изменения последовательности выполнения команд

4. Возможность выполнения алгоритма в обратном порядке

 

Какой раздел является обязательным в программе на Turbo Pascal?

 

Варианты ответов:

1. Var

2. Const

3. Label

4. Begin … End.

 

38. Ввод данных — это:

 

Варианты ответов:

1. процесс передачи данных из оперативной памяти на внешний носитель

2. процесс ввода с клавиатуры каких-либо значений

3. передача данных от внешнего носителя в оперативную память для обработки

4. запись файла на диск

 

Чему равны значения переменные p и d после выполнения фрагмента программы?

k := 47;Case k Mod 9 Of 5: Begin d := k; p := True End; 0..2: Begin d := 2; p := False End; 8: Begin d := 1; p := False End Else Begin d := 1; p := True EndEnd;

Варианты ответов:

1. p = True, d = 1

2. p = False, d = 2

3. p = False, d = 3

4. p = True, d = 47

Сколько раз выполнится цикл?

a := 1; b := 1;While a + b < 8 DoBegin  a := a + 1; b := b + 2end;

Варианты ответов:

1. Один раз

2. Два раза

3. Три раза

4. Ни разу

 

41. Элементы массива p[1..5] равны соответственно 1, –1, 5, 2, 4. Чему равно значение выражения?

p[1] * p[3] – p[2 * p[2] + p[p[5] – p[2]]]

 

Варианты ответов:

1. 8

2. -8

3. -12

4. 6

42. Задана строка St. Фрагмент алгоритма:

S := 0;

For I := 1 To Length (St) Do

Begin

Val(St[I], d, k);

If K = 0 Then S := S + d

End;

Варианты ответов:

1. Определяет количество цифр в строке

2. Подсчитывает количество нулей в строке

3. Определяет сумму номеров позиций в строке, где стоят цифры

4. Подсчитывает сумму цифр в строке

 

Какая из приведенных серий операторов определяет и печатает индекс последнего отрицательного элемента в линейном массиве из n элементов?

а) i := n; While (i >= 1) And (m[i] > 0) Do Dec (i); If i < 1 Then WriteLn (‘i = 0’) Else WriteLn (‘i = ’, i);

б) k := 0; For i := 1 To n Do If m[i] < 0 Then k := i; WriteLn (‘i = ’, k);

в) i := n; Repeat i := i – 1 Until (m[i] < 0); WriteLn (‘i = ’, i);

Варианты ответов:

1. а, б

2. б, в

3. а, б, в

4. Ни один из приведенных ответов не верен

 

44. Если в заданном массиве M[1..n] все элементы положительные, то какое значение возвращает приведенная функция?

Function Control (M: Myarray): Boolean;

Var

I : Integer;

Begin

I := 1;

While (I <= n) And (M[I] > 0) Do Inc(I);

Control := (I <= n);

End;

Варианты ответов:

1. n

2. True

3. False

4. I<=n

 


Дата добавления: 2018-04-15; просмотров: 3107; Мы поможем в написании вашей работы!

Поделиться с друзьями:






Мы поможем в написании ваших работ!